Home
last modified time | relevance | path

Searched refs:enclosingElement (Results 1 – 11 of 11) sorted by relevance

/external/dagger2/java/dagger/internal/codegen/
DAssistedProcessingStep.java83 Element enclosingElement = assisted.getEnclosingElement(); in validate() local
84 if (!isAssistedInjectConstructor(enclosingElement) in validate()
85 && !isAssistedFactoryCreateMethod(enclosingElement) in validate()
88 && !isKotlinDataClassCopyMethod(enclosingElement)) { in validate()
113 TypeElement enclosingElement = closestEnclosingTypeElement(element); in isAssistedFactoryCreateMethod() local
114 return AssistedInjectionAnnotations.isAssistedFactoryType(enclosingElement) in isAssistedFactoryCreateMethod()
116 && AssistedInjectionAnnotations.assistedFactoryMethod(enclosingElement, elements, types) in isAssistedFactoryCreateMethod()
/external/dagger2/java/dagger/internal/codegen/kotlin/
DKotlinMetadataFactory.java52 TypeElement enclosingElement = closestEnclosingTypeElement(element); in create() local
53 if (!isAnnotationPresent(enclosingElement, Metadata.class)) { in create()
54 throw new IllegalStateException("Missing @Metadata for: " + enclosingElement); in create()
56 return metadataCache.computeIfAbsent(enclosingElement, KotlinMetadata::from); in create()
/external/dagger2/java/dagger/hilt/android/processor/internal/bindvalue/
DBindValueProcessor.java75 Element enclosingElement = element.getEnclosingElement(); in processEach() local
82 enclosingElement.getKind() == ElementKind.CLASS in processEach()
83 && (Processors.hasAnnotation(enclosingElement, ClassNames.HILT_ANDROID_TEST) in processEach()
85 enclosingElement, in processEach() local
89 enclosingElement); in processEach() local
91 testRootMap.put(MoreElements.asType(enclosingElement), element); in processEach()
/external/dagger2/java/dagger/internal/codegen/validation/
DBindingMethodValidator.java168 TypeElement enclosingElement = asType(element.getEnclosingElement()); in checkEnclosingElement() local
169 if (metadataUtil.isCompanionObjectClass(enclosingElement)) { in checkEnclosingElement()
171 enclosingElement = asType(enclosingElement.getEnclosingElement()); in checkEnclosingElement()
173 if (!isAnyAnnotationPresent(enclosingElement, enclosingElementAnnotations)) { in checkEnclosingElement()
DInjectValidator.java193 TypeElement enclosingElement = in validateConstructorUncached() local
196 Set<Modifier> typeModifiers = enclosingElement.getModifiers(); in validateConstructorUncached()
205 if (enclosingElement.getNestingKind().isNested() in validateConstructorUncached()
218 .addAll(injectedConstructors(enclosingElement)) in validateConstructorUncached()
219 .addAll(assistedInjectedConstructors(enclosingElement)) in validateConstructorUncached()
226 ImmutableSet<Scope> scopes = scopesOf(enclosingElement); in validateConstructorUncached()
231 enclosingElement, in validateConstructorUncached()
238 enclosingElement, in validateConstructorUncached()
/external/javapoet/src/test/java/com/squareup/javapoet/
DClassNameTest.java137 Object enclosingElement = invocation.callRealMethod(); in preventGetKind()
138 return enclosingElement instanceof TypeElement in preventGetKind()
139 ? preventGetKind((TypeElement) enclosingElement) in preventGetKind()
140 : enclosingElement; in preventGetKind()
/external/auto/service/processor/src/main/java/com/google/auto/service/processor/
DAutoServiceProcessor.java241 Element enclosingElement = element.getEnclosingElement(); in getBinaryNameImpl() local
243 if (enclosingElement instanceof PackageElement) { in getBinaryNameImpl()
244 PackageElement pkg = (PackageElement) enclosingElement; in getBinaryNameImpl()
251 TypeElement typeElement = (TypeElement) enclosingElement; in getBinaryNameImpl()
/external/dagger2/java/dagger/android/processor/
DAndroidInjectorDescriptor.java109 TypeElement enclosingElement = MoreElements.asType(method.getEnclosingElement()); in createIfValid() local
110 if (!isAnnotationPresent(enclosingElement, Module.class)) { in createIfValid()
113 builder.enclosingModule(ClassName.get(enclosingElement)); in createIfValid()
/external/auto/value/src/main/java/com/google/auto/value/processor/
DEclipseHack.java103 TypeElement enclosingElement = MoreTypes.asTypeElement(declared); in getEnclosingType() local
105 enclosingElement.getTypeParameters().stream() in getEnclosingType()
/external/dagger2/java/dagger/hilt/processor/internal/
DProcessors.java791 Element enclosingElement = method.getEnclosingElement();
792 if (enclosingElement.getKind() == ElementKind.CLASS
793 && TypeName.get(enclosingElement.asType()).equals(TypeName.OBJECT)) {
/external/javapoet/src/main/java/com/squareup/javapoet/
DClassName.java244 @Override public ClassName defaultAction(Element enclosingElement, Void p) { in get() argument